Re: Outcome of Board Meeting held on April 16, 2022
We wish to inform you that the Board of Directors of HDFC Bank Limited (“the Bank”), at its meeting held today, has inter alia approved the issuance of Perpetual Debt Instruments (part of Additional Tier I capital), Tier II Capital Bonds and Long Term Bonds (financing of Infrastructure and Affordable Housing) up to a total amount of ₹ 50,000 crores in the period of next twelve months through private placement mode, subject to the approval of the shareholders of the Bank and any other regulatory approvals as may be applicable.
